Syria conflict: The ‘war crimes’ caught in brutal phone footage

Turkish-backed forces fighting Kurdish militias in north-east Syria have been accused of committing war crimes, with acts of brutality surfacing on...

The UN has warned that Turkey could be held responsible for the actions of its allies, while Turkey has promised to investigate.
